How to create and use snippets

In this article we will explain what is and how to create or use a snippet.

Snippets are short, reusable text blocks that can be used on contact, company, deal and ticket records; in email templates; in chat conversations; and when logging an activity or note.

Create a snippet

  • In your HubSpot account, navigate to Conversations > Snippets.
  • In the upper right corner, click Create snippet.
  • In the dialog box, in the Internal name field, enter a name for the snippet.
  • Enter the body of your snippet in the Snippet text section.

Please note: there is a 2,500 character limit per snippet. If your snippet includes a language with double-byte characters, such as Japanese, you may reach the limit with less than 2,500 characters.

    • To modify the text, use the formatting options at the bottom of the editing window.
    • To edit the font style and size, or edit the text alignment, click the More dropdown menu.
    • To add hyperlinked text, click the link icon link.
    • To include personalisation tokens in your snippet, click the Personalise dropdown menu. Learn more about adding personalisation tokens to your snippet.
  • Enter a name for the snippet shortcut in the Shortcut section. This shortcut will be used to insert the snippet in a record, email template, live chat conversation, or when logging an activity.
  • When you've finished creating your snippet, click Save snippet.

Please note: creating a snippet with curly brackets instead of personalisation tokens causes issues with HubSpot's template rendering service. Remove any curly brackets to save the snippet.

You can also organise your snippets into folders:

  • On the Snippets dashboard, click New folder.
  • In the dialog box, enter a name for your folder, then click Add folder.

  • To move a snippet into a folder, hover over the snippet and click the More dropdown menu, then select Move. In the dialog box, select a folder to move the snippet to, then click Move.

Use snippets

Use snippets to leave notes about prospects in the CRM, quickly pull in important details when writing an email to a prospect, or as quick responses during a live chat conversation. You can also insert a snippet when logging an activity or leaving a comment on a record using the HubSpot mobile app for Android. There are two ways to add a snippet:

  1. Type the # symbol into the text editor. Start typing the snippet shortcut, then select the snippet from the dropdown menu. The snippet will automatically populate in the text editor.add-a-snippet-to-a-note
  2. At the bottom of the text editor, click the snippets icon, then select a snippet from the dropdown menu.insert-snippet-using-icon
